On the Bookshelf
Any 2 People, Kissing
			on sale at Amazon

Any 2 People, Kissing
- by Kate Dominic

$10.00
ISBN 0940208288

available through Amazon

Reviewed by Shanna Germain
(07/06/05)

I first read Kate Dominic's work in an anthology a few years ago. I can't remember which anthology it was, but I do remember the story: two people who participated in bondage and fisting just before they went on to do a live Nativity scene. It wasn't just the unusual scenario that made the story hard to forget; it was the combination of desire and discipline, both in the characters and in the story, which kept the images in my mind years later.

It was only recently that I realized that this is typical Dominic style: take something you thought you knew -- be it a religious celebration, addiction, marriage, or sex -- throw it down on the bed and make it wiggle with want until it turns into the exact opposite of what you expect.

Take, for instance, the stories in Dominic's first erotic collection, Any 2 People, Kissing. When I opened the book at random, I read lines like "Alec fucked like a man possessed" and "Valentine's day sucks." My first reaction was, "Damn, another collection of clichéd sexual thoughts and actions. Nothing new here."

But it didn't take long for Dominic to tie my opinion down on the bed and get it all twisted up in the sheets. Dominic understands human emotions -- the wonder, the worry, the desire, and the fear -- and brings them to the page with such bravery, sexuality, and, yes, originality that by the end of the first story, I no longer gave a damn what words she used to tell her tales, as long as she kept on telling them.

Case in point: In "Alec's Birthday," the narrator, Sarah, helps her husband explore anal sex, his bi-curiosity and their friend, Brett, in a way that is so sweet and sexy it makes you wish you knew her. Or that you could be her. Or that you could be her husband.

Dominic covers a lot of sexual ground in this collection. In just 13 stories, she manages to pull a Kinsey, offering up narrators who are bi, hetero, gay, lesbian, and everywhere in between. She touches on masturbation, BDSM, anal sex, erotic enemas, sex among the gods, and just about anything else you could think of that has the potential to turn you on and get you off.

There's no beating around the bush in this collection (although there's plenty of beatings and at least a handful of bushes). The sex is hot and the emotions are right there on the page. And, best of all, Dominic's characters don't know it all. Sex for them is a learning experience, something to be approached with both heart and body wide open, even if they're afraid of what they might uncover.

Story after story, Dominic manages to delight and arouse me, all the while shattering my expectations and beliefs about sexuality. It makes me want to give this collection to every teenager, every politician, every naysayer who thinks they possess the definition of sex and desire. Or, better yet, I want to tie them to the bed and read these stories to them until, as Dominic says, they're "hooked on exploring other people's erotic skin from the inside out -- sliding up and down the Kinsey scale in male and female voices, blurring the lines where genders and orientations blend and cross."

And, oh yeah, they'd have to climax too. But with this collection, I expect that neither a change in perception nor an orgasm would be a long time coming.
